Description This lecture explains the story of how architecture in CZechoslovakia of the 1950s was recognized as an ideological tool promoting social change. Architecture at this time helped to legitimized the dominant political ideology. The lecture explained where inspiration for new projects was searched for, and how the rules were set for architectural practice. At the same time, this presentation avoided schematic explanation of architecture in socialist CZechoslovakia as homogenous during the 4 decades of the state socialism.
